A Barangay Micro Business Enterprise status provides immense financial relief.
Most importantly, registered entities enjoy a total income tax exemption. This benefit applies to all income arising from operations. Such savings allow owners to reinvest capital into new equipment. Perhaps you want to hire more local staff this year. Tax freedom makes these expansion goals much more achievable. Beyond taxes, the law mandates a simplified regulatory environment. Local government units often reduce or waive various permit fees. These cumulative savings protect the fragile cash flow of startups. Labor laws also offer specific flexibility for registered micro-enterprises.
BMBEs are legally exempt from the prevailing minimum wage law. However, owners must still provide all mandatory social benefits. Employees still receive SSS, PhilHealth, and Pag-IBIG coverage. This balance protects the worker while helping the owner survive. High labor costs often sink new ventures in their first year. This exemption provides a necessary cushion during the early stages. Once the business grows, owners often choose to pay more. Nevertheless, the legal safety net remains available for those struggling. The application process is straightforward for all micro-enterprise owners.
Ensure your total assets remain below three million pesos. This calculation excludes the value of the land for operations. Gather your latest Mayor’s Permit and valid government identification. Scan these items using a basic mobile scanning application. Visit the official DTI BMBE portal to start your filing. Follow the prompts carefully and double-check your entered data. Submit your application and wait for the electronic verification. Print your certificate once the system sends the final approval. You are now a recognized Barangay Micro Business Enterprise.
